Patients with hyperparathyroidism are at an increased risk of developing renal calculi due to the excess production of parathyroid hormone (PTH), as stated in option d.
Hyperparathyroidism is a condition characterized by the overactivity of the parathyroid glands, leading to abnormally high levels of PTH in the blood. PTH plays a crucial role in regulating calcium levels in the body. In hyperparathyroidism, the increased PTH levels stimulate the release of calcium from the bones into the bloodstream, resulting in hypercalcemia.
The excess calcium in the blood can be filtered by the kidneys and excreted in the urine. However, when the concentration of calcium in the urine becomes too high, it can combine with other substances like oxalate, phosphate, or uric acid to form crystals. These crystals can aggregate and form renal calculi (kidney stones). Calcium-containing stones are the most common type of renal calculi.
Therefore, the increased production of PTH in hyperparathyroidism leads to elevated calcium levels in the blood, which can be filtered by the kidneys and contribute to the formation of renal calculi. It is important for patients with hyperparathyroidism to manage their condition and monitor their calcium levels to minimize the risk of developing kidney stones.

when bacteria are exposed to antibiotic medications, they can develop resistance so that the drugs no longer harm them. for this to occur, the bacteria must experience ____ followed by _____.
For bacteria to develop resistance to antibiotic medications, they must experience genetic mutations followed by natural selection.
When bacteria are exposed to antibiotic medications, some of them may undergo genetic mutations, which can result in changes to their genetic makeup. These mutations can lead to the development of resistance mechanisms that enable the bacteria to survive in the presence of the antibiotics. Subsequently, through natural selection, those bacteria with resistance genes have a survival advantage and are more likely to reproduce and pass on their resistant traits to future generations. Over time, this can lead to the emergence of antibiotic-resistant bacterial strains. Understanding this process is crucial in combating antibiotic resistance and developing effective strategies to prevent its spread.

How many 3 mg temazepam syringes can be made from a 12 mL vial of temazepam 4 mg/mL?
To calculate the number of 3 mg temazepam syringes that can be made from a 12 mL vial of temazepam 4 mg/mL, one need to consider the concentration of the medication and the desired dosage per syringe. Therefore, from a 12 mL vial of temazepam 4 mg/mL, you can make 16 syringes containing 3 mg of temazepam each.
The concentration of temazepam in the vial is 4 mg/mL, and the total volume of the vial is 12 mL. Therefore, the total amount of temazepam in the vial can be calculated as follows:
Total amount of temazepam = Concentration × Volume
Total amount of temazepam = 4 mg/mL × 12 mL
Total amount of temazepam = 48 mg
Now, to find out how many 3 mg temazepam syringes can be made from this total amount, one need to divide the total amount of temazepam by the desired dosage per syringe:
Number of syringes = Total amount of temazepam / Dosage per syringe
Number of syringes = 48 mg / 3 mg
Number of syringes = 16 syringes

What Is drug addiction?
Addiction is a chronic disease characterized by drug seeking and use that is compulsive, or difficult to control, despite harmful consequences. The initial decision to take drugs is voluntary for most people, but repeated drug use can lead to brain changes that challenge an addicted person’s self-control and interfere with their ability to resist intense urges to take drugs. These brain changes can be persistent, which is why drug addiction is considered a "relapsing" disease—people in recovery from drug use disorders are at increased risk for returning to drug use even after years of not taking the drug.

According to epigenetic research on early life stress, a mouse pup that is neglected by its mother will have fewer glucocorticoid receptors in the brain and have a prolonged stress response. The correct option is E.
This is because the stress of being neglected causes epigenetic changes in the pup's DNA, specifically in the genes that control the production and regulation of glucocorticoid receptors. These changes result in a decrease in the number of receptors available in the brain to bind with the stress hormone cortisol.
As a result, the pup's stress response becomes prolonged, as it is unable to effectively regulate cortisol levels in response to stressors. This can have long-term consequences for the pup's physical and mental health, as chronic stress has been linked to a variety of negative outcomes, such as impaired immune function, cognitive deficits, and increased risk of mental health disorders.
It's worth noting that while this research has been conducted on mice, there is evidence to suggest that similar epigenetic changes may occur in humans who experience early life stress, such as neglect or abuse. Understanding the mechanisms underlying these changes can help us develop more effective interventions to mitigate the negative effects of early life stress and promote healthy development.
